Why These Are the Top Bathroom Remodeling Contractors in Whiteside

The bathroom remodeling market serving Whiteside, MO, is characterized by a reliance on established contractors from nearby commercial hubs like Warrenton, Wentzville, and Troy. As a small community, there are no dedicated bathroom remodelers operating solely within Whiteside itself. The competition is moderate, with a handful of highly reputable, long-standing companies dominating the market. These providers tend to be family-owned businesses with strong community ties and decades of experience. The average quality of work is high, as these contractors rely heavily on word-of-mouth and long-term reputations. Typical pricing for a full bathroom remodel in this region can range from $10,000 for a basic update to $25,000+ for high-end materials, custom tile work, and complex layout changes. Homeowners are advised to obtain multiple quotes and verify Missouri state licensing and insurance for any contractor before proceeding.

1What is a realistic budget range for a full bathroom remodel in Whiteside, MO?

For a standard full bathroom remodel in the Whiteside area, homeowners can expect a range of $10,000 to $25,000, with the final cost heavily dependent on material choices and the scope of plumbing/electrical work. Missouri's overall cost of living keeps labor and material costs moderate compared to national averages, but selecting premium tiles, fixtures, or custom cabinetry can push budgets higher. It's wise to get 2-3 detailed, written estimates from local licensed contractors to understand the current market rates.

2How does Missouri's climate, with its humid summers and cold winters, affect my bathroom remodel choices?

Whiteside's climate makes proper ventilation and moisture control paramount to prevent mold and mildew. We strongly recommend installing a high-quality exhaust fan vented directly outside, not just into an attic. For flooring, consider materials like porcelain tile that handle humidity well and feel cool in summer; adding radiant floor heating can provide comfort during our chilly winters and help dry the floor surface.

3Do I need a permit for a bathroom remodel in Whiteside, and what local regulations should I know about?

For most remodels involving plumbing, electrical, or structural changes, you will likely need permits from the City of Whiteside or Lincoln County. Local codes will dictate requirements for GFCI outlets near water sources, proper venting for drains, and waterproofing standards for showers. A reputable local contractor will handle this process, ensuring all work meets Missouri state building codes and local amendments, which is crucial for your safety and home's resale value.

4What's the best time of year to schedule a bathroom remodel in this region?

While interior remodels can be done year-round, late spring through early fall is often ideal in Missouri. This allows for easier material delivery and potential ventilation by opening windows during dusty phases. Scheduling in the off-peak seasons (late fall or winter) can sometimes secure more flexible contractor availability, but be mindful that holiday periods may cause scheduling delays.

5How can I verify a contractor's credibility for a project in Whiteside?

Always verify a contractor holds an active license with the Missouri Division of Professional Registration and carries both liability insurance and workers' compensation. Ask for references from recent projects in Lincoln County or nearby communities like Troy or Moscow Mills, and physically view their work if possible. Checking with the local Better Business Bureau and reading reviews specific to their Missouri service area will also provide insight into their reliability and quality.
